I found also this Transcode basically converts from the disk format to an in-memory format usable by the GPU. GPU Transcode performs this costly operation on the GPU instead of the CPU, which massively increases the number of pages that can be transcoded at a time (while maintaining 60 or near 60 hz). This has the visual effect of reducing the time between an item coming on screen and that item having the full, correct texture data available.
